Transaction 5cdf7590017562ce47501c4e892c567796f6573cd5c459e0628459b76644f014
2 Input
2 Outputs
- 5cdf7590017562ce47501c4e892c567796f6573cd5c459e0628459b76644f014:0
- 5cdf7590017562ce47501c4e892c567796f6573cd5c459e0628459b76644f014:1
value 125330000
address 124RuyXxdPzrKvE3TqiYNuPU32ViitA6Le
value 10448168
address 1MEe2mebed8wopvy8xyjjHcEQHUPVJn2UC